Transaction 9883566db285db0107d6f39d7e8dcdde73ee82dd736bc943ffa7acd0a90a4de3
1 Input
2 Outputs
- 9883566db285db0107d6f39d7e8dcdde73ee82dd736bc943ffa7acd0a90a4de3:0
- 9883566db285db0107d6f39d7e8dcdde73ee82dd736bc943ffa7acd0a90a4de3:1
value 27300000
address 39TxAsbfBwfMAoexgLovBe1oP8x8HC4637
value 55399900
address 1FoBYRMxEKi8awfa82Swe3Pk5vsJw5ZWdk